§ 45:14E-13 — Licensing of out-of-State license holders

Upon payment to the board of a fee and the submission of a written application on forms provided by it, the board shall issue without examination a license to a respiratory care practitioner who holds a valid license issued by another state or possession of the United States or the District of Columbia which has education and experience requirements substantially equivalent to the requirements of this act; provided, that, the applicant has not previously failed the board exam referred to in section 15 of this act, in which case licensing shall be at the discretion of the board. L.1991,c.31, s.13.
